mirror of
https://github.com/postgres/postgres.git
synced 2025-06-26 12:21:12 +03:00
Remove test on c.relkind from check_constraints view; unnecessary and
prevents view from showing constraints on domains. This addresses the other half of Claus Colloseus' bug report.
This commit is contained in:
@ -4,7 +4,7 @@
|
|||||||
*
|
*
|
||||||
* Copyright 2003, PostgreSQL Global Development Group
|
* Copyright 2003, PostgreSQL Global Development Group
|
||||||
*
|
*
|
||||||
* $PostgreSQL: pgsql/src/backend/catalog/information_schema.sql,v 1.18 2003/12/07 10:21:58 petere Exp $
|
* $PostgreSQL: pgsql/src/backend/catalog/information_schema.sql,v 1.19 2003/12/07 19:43:02 tgl Exp $
|
||||||
*/
|
*/
|
||||||
|
|
||||||
/*
|
/*
|
||||||
@ -112,8 +112,7 @@ CREATE VIEW check_constraints AS
|
|||||||
WHERE rs.oid = con.connamespace
|
WHERE rs.oid = con.connamespace
|
||||||
AND u.usesysid = coalesce(c.relowner, t.typowner)
|
AND u.usesysid = coalesce(c.relowner, t.typowner)
|
||||||
AND u.usename = current_user
|
AND u.usename = current_user
|
||||||
AND con.contype = 'c'
|
AND con.contype = 'c';
|
||||||
AND c.relkind = 'r';
|
|
||||||
|
|
||||||
GRANT SELECT ON check_constraints TO PUBLIC;
|
GRANT SELECT ON check_constraints TO PUBLIC;
|
||||||
|
|
||||||
|
Reference in New Issue
Block a user